Topeka, Kansas, experiences a climate that directly impacts home maintenance. Summers can bring intense heat and humidity, while winters bring freezing temperatures and snow, both of which can stress your home's systems and exterior. This means things like your HVAC system working harder in the heat or your roof and gutters needing attention after a harsh winter are common concerns. You might also find that the dry spells can affect outdoor wood structures, or that spring rains require checking for any water damage. Handyman rates generally depend on the scope of your project, the quality of materials selected, and how much time the repair takes. Complex jobs involving structural work, specialized electrical, or plumbing upgrades usually push costs higher than simple furniture assembly or minor patching. If you have specific parts already purchased, that can lower labor time. Because every home has different needs, we don't provide flat rates online.
